Annotation upon Huang Yuanji’s Meditation Practice Huang Yuanji, literature name Yuanji, born in Qing Dynasty, in Fengcheng County of Jiangxi Province, birthday and deathdate unknown. Understanding the Reality (Wu Zhen Pian) Understanding Reality Book.PDF Source: Wikipedia The Wuzhen Pian is a 1075 C.E. Taoist classic on Neidan-style internal alchemy.
